A moderate earthquake magnitude 5.6 (ml/mb) has struck on Thursday, 46 kilometers (29 miles) from Fox River in Alaska. Exact location of earthquake, -150.2631° West, 59.6251° North, depth 20.2 km. Global time and date of event 30/10/25 / 2025-10-30 17:33:13 / October 30, 2025 @ 5:33 pm UTC/GMT. Unique identifier: ak025dxe5mlz. Ids that are associated to the event: ak025dxe5mlz, at00t4ygrd. The epicenter was at a depth of 20.2 km (13 miles). A tsunami warning has been issued near Fox River in Alaska (Does not indicate if a tsunami actually did or will exist). The temblor was detected at 17:33:13 / 5:33 pm (local time epicenter).
Closest city/cities/towns to epicentrum/hypocenter was Sterling, Kalifornsky, Homer (min 5000 pop). Close country/countries, United States (c. 310 233 000 pop) (That might be effected). Epicenter of the earthquake was 105 km (65 miles) from Kalifornsky (c. 7 900 pop), 105 km (65 miles) from Sterling (c. 5 600 pop), 72 km (45 miles) from Homer (c. 5 000 pop).
In the past 24 hours, there have been one, in the last 10 days one, in the past 30 days four and in the last 365 days thirty earthquakes of magnitude 3.0 or greater that has occurred nearby. Earthquakes 5.0 to 6.0 may cause light damage to buildings and other structures. Every year there are an estimated 1320 moderate earthquakes in the world.
